Your game purchases and in game stats are stored in meta's servers and in our servers wholly independently of your device. As long as you are logged into the same account you purchases and game progress should always be there.

Is there any possibility you logged into a different account after the reset? Or maybe you had more than one account on your headset before the reset and utilized app sharing?

I think that may have happened here.

Based on what you mentioned about using app sharing and having two Facebook/Meta accounts, my guess is that one account originally purchased the game and you were playing off that license through app sharing or directly on that account.

On our end I can still see all of your previous rounds, stats, and handicap connected to the markvw account you sent me, so that progress is still there. What likely happened is that after the factory reset the headset was set up using the other account instead of the one that originally had access to the game.

Unfortunately I can’t see which account was the primary vs secondary one on your headset, but if you’re able to sign your headset back into the other account you were using before, your progress should show up again.

Regarding the extra copy of the game that was purchased after the reset — we can’t process refunds for purchases directly, but if you reach out to Meta support and explain the situation they will probably be able to help refund the duplicate purchase once you’re back on the correct account.
